Output d31c1590afefa6f6db93c1de70b5d6fc11fbcd220894da88cb721888f368d64b:5

value
524322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f771e6269dbb9310e52a1f6d9254ddefd009f25e OP_EQUAL
address
3QFPGmZ7fsrgPP7edSy9EdNQNA5H2JR8xw
transaction
d31c1590afefa6f6db93c1de70b5d6fc11fbcd220894da88cb721888f368d64b
spent
true